Government Emergency Ordinance no. 120/2021 (GEO 120/2021) established the National Electronic Invoicing System (RO e-Invoice) for the administration, operation and implementation of electronic invoicing in public procurement. Use of the system is optional for economic operators in B2G and B2B relationships. The government’s aim is to expand the use of RO e-Invoice to transactions between all economic operators.
Government Emergency Ordinance no. 120/2021 (GEO 120/2021) introduced the legal framework for the implementation of the National Electronic Invoicing System (RO e-Invoice) for uploading, storing and downloading invoices issued by economic operators for transactions with public authorities/institutions (called “B2G”). As regulated by GEO 120/2021, an electronic invoice is an XML file issued, sent and received through RO e-Invoice. The Ministry of Public Finance developed the system through the National Centre for Financial Information.
GEO 120/2021 regulates the content and basic technical specifications for e-invoices issued through RO e-Invoice. It also describes how to use the system to send, receive and process such e-invoices.
In B2G economic relations, economic operators opting to use RO e-Invoice then use it for issuing e-invoices in all their B2G relationships.
For economic relations between economic agents other than public institutions (“B2B”), suppliers opting to invoice through RO e-Invoice need to be registered on the Register of operators.
The Ministry of Public Finance electronic signature attached to an electronic invoice certifies that no changes can be made to the content.
GEO 120/2021 entered into force on the date of its publication in the Official Gazette, i.e. 7 October 2021. The RO e-Invoice system becomes operational within 30 days thereafter, i.e. by 6 November 2021.
Law 199/2020 on electronic invoicing in public procurement was repealed on the date of entry into force of GEO no. 120/2021.
